District says enrollment may require added kindergarten sections at Willard and Lincoln

Board of Education of School District #90, Cook County, Illinois · May 20, 2025

Summary

Superintendent Dr. Ed Condon told the board the district might add a third kindergarten section at Willard and a fourth at Lincoln amid updated enrollment figures; the board discussed the possibilities but took no formal vote.

Superintendent Dr. Ed Condon reported updated enrollment figures and highlighted the possibility of adding a third Kindergarten section at Willard and a potential fourth Kindergarten section at Lincoln. He framed the change as enrollment-driven and part of standard capacity planning; the minutes record a lengthy board discussion but no final decision.

Board members pressed on enrollment implications and options for accommodating additional students, but the minutes do not record a follow-up motion or an implementation timeline. The report was presented as part of the Superintendent's update on May 20, 2025; the Board did not take formal action on staffing or classroom assignments at that meeting.
